Checking the trash can and archive in the Contacts application

Modern Android shells, including proprietary Realme UI firmware, are often equipped with a “Trash” function for contacts. This is analogous to a computer recycle bin, where deleted entries are moved before they are finally erased. If you recently deleted the number, it is most likely there and waiting to be restored within 30 days.

To get to this section, you need to open the standard application Contact and go to the settings menu, which is usually hidden behind three dots in the corner of the screen or a gear icon. In some firmware versions, the item may be called Managing contacts or Organizing the list. This is where the possibility of rolling back changes is hidden.

If you find the desired number in the list of deleted ones, simply select it with a checkmark and press the button Restore. The contact will automatically return to the main list of the phone book with all associated data saved, including photos and additional phone numbers.

⚠️ Attention: The storage period for contacts in the Realme UI trash bin is limited to 30 days. After this period, the system automatically clears the storage, and software recovery becomes impossible without special utilities.
The menu interface may vary slightly depending on the version of the Realme UI shell (2.0, 3.0, 4.0 or 5.0). If you do not find the “Trash” item in the standard location, use the search in your phone settings.

Recovery via Google Contacts account

The most reliable way to recover lost data is to use the Google cloud service. By default, most Realme smartphones offer to sync contacts with your Google account when you first set up the device. This creates “snapshots” of your phone book, which are stored on the corporation’s servers.

You do not have to use the phone itself to check for a backup copy. All you need to do is go to the website from any browser (on a computer or another smartphone). Log in with the same account that was used on your Realme. If synchronization has been enabled, you will see a complete list of your saved numbers.

Google provides a unique “Rollback Changes” tool that allows you to return your phone book to the state of a specific date in the past. This feature is available in the settings menu of the Google Contacts web interface and allows you to correct errors made either manually or as a result of synchronization failure.

  • 🔄 Go to the "Rollback changes" section in the menu on the left on the Google Contacts website.
  • 📅 Select a timestamp: 10 minutes ago, 1 hour ago, yesterday or custom date.
  • ✅ Confirm the action, after which the data is automatically synchronized to your Realme smartphone.

It is important to understand that when restoring via Google, all contacts added after to the selected rollback point will be deleted. Therefore, if you have added new numbers in recent days, it is better to first export the current list, rollback, and then manually add new entries.

Using the Find My Device function and Realme backups

In addition to the Google ecosystem, Realme is developing its own cloud infrastructure called HeyTap Cloud (or Realme Cloud in some regions). If you logged into this account on your device, your contacts could be duplicated there, regardless of Google settings.

You can check the availability of a backup copy through the settings of the smartphone itself. Go to section Settings → Accounts and synchronization → HeyTap Cloud. Here you need to log in and check the synchronization status for the “Contacts” item. If the switch was active, the data is saved in the manufacturer's cloud.

It is also worth checking the local backups created automatically by the system. Realme has a built-in backup tool that saves data to the internal memory or microSD card. The path to this data usually looks like Settings → Additional settings → Backup and restore.

Analysis of call and instant messenger history

If cloud backups are missing or have not been updated It's been a long time, don't despair. Often the number you are looking for can be found not in the phone book, but in the logs of other applications. This will not automatically restore the contact to your address book, but it will allow you to see the numbers and save them again.

Check your call log first. Even if a contact is deleted from the address book, the history of incoming and outgoing calls is often saved separately. Find the desired call in the list, click on the i (information) icon next to the number. In some versions of Android, the system will prompt you to create a new contact based on this data.

Next, contact instant messengers. If you corresponded with this person in WhatsApp, Telegram or Viber, the number is necessarily saved in the chat history. In WhatsApp, for example, you can open information about a contact inside a chat, even if it is not in the phone book, and copy the number.

Don't forget about social networks and email clients. Searching a person's name on Gmail or a social network may reveal their phone number if it was included in their profile or email signature. This is a manual, but often effective search method.

⚠️ Attention: When copying a number from the messenger call history, be careful about the format. Sometimes the number may be recorded without a country code, which will make it difficult to dial.

Third-party data recovery applications

When the built-in methods are exhausted, specialized data recovery utilities come to the rescue. These apps scan the internal memory of the smartphone in search of deleted contact database entries. However, their effectiveness directly depends on whether the memory was overwritten after deletion.

Applications such as Dr.Fone, DiskDigger or GT Recoveryoften require superuser rights (Root). Rooting a Realme is not an easy procedure and requires unlocking the bootloader, which can void the warranty and reset all data.

If you are not ready to root the device, try versions of apps that work without root access. They scan the cache and system logs, where fragments of deleted contacts may remain. The chance of success is lower, but it is there, especially if the deletion occurred recently.

Frequently asked questions (FAQ)

Is it possible to restore contacts if the phone has been reset to factory settings?

Restoring after a hard reset is only possible if you have a backup in the cloud (Google or HeyTap) or on an external storage device, created BEFORE reset. Local data in the internal memory after a reset is extremely difficult to recover and often impossible without professional equipment.

Where is the contacts file on Realme if I want to copy it manually?

The contacts database is usually stored in a protected system directory /data/data/com.android.providers.contacts/databases/. Access to this folder is possible only with root access. For the average user, it is easier to use the export function in the settings of the Contacts application, which will save the file to a folder. Internal Storage/Contacts.

Why are contacts not synchronized with Google on Realme?

Most often, the problem lies in disabled synchronization in the account settings or the lack of stable Internet. Also check if Google storage is full (15 GB limit). Sometimes clearing the cache of the Google Play Services application and re-authorizing helps.

I deleted a contact from the SIM card, can it be returned?

Contacts stored directly on the SIM card do not have a recycle bin and cloud synchronization by default. If you deleted an entry from a SIM card through the phone menu, it is impossible to restore it using standard means. It is recommended to always copy contacts from SIM to device or Google account at the first opportunity.

How to transfer contacts from old phone to new Realme?

The easiest way is to use the app Clone Phone (Phone Cloning) pre-installed on Realme. It allows you to transfer contacts, photos and applications via Wi-Fi directly from an old device (Android or iOS) without using a computer and cables.
